Earthquake Registered in Southern Bulgaria

A 3.6 Richter scale earthquake was felt near the south Bulgarian town of Madan one minute before midnight on Tuesday, said the Geophysics Institute.
According to it, the epicenter was 1 km northwest of Madan, 188 km south east of Sofia, at a depth of 17 km.
There is no information of victims or material damages.
